Abstract
The first member of a water-soluble family of bis(thiosemicarbazone) ligands is reported. It forms a 1:1 complex with Zn" that absorbs intensely in the visible region (λmax= 414 nm; ε= 1.8(4) x 104M-1 cm-1; pH 7.3). Its affinity for ZnII (KD = 5.9(3) x 10-9 M at pH 7.3) was determined by competition with ligand ethylene glycol O,O-bis(2-aminoethyl)-N,N,N,N-tetraacetic acid. Its potential application as a chromophoric probe was demonstrated by estimation of the ZnII binding affinities of the soluble metal-binding domains of two plant metal-transporting proteins.
